There are a number of debuggers available for Python. Graphical debuggers
include Wing and Kimodo. Zope doesn't require anything special.
pdb interacts with emacs in a way that makes emacs almost graphical. :)
As I step through code, emacs displays it and highlights the line being
executed.
> probably due to Zope3 spawning processes.
As a rule, you should try to avoid debugging Zope as an app server.
You want to find and debug modt problems in tests, which are much easier
to debug than a server.
